Output 21675fa3599eed9d0688f8d2252e785ecc6cceaf2c2f86ecf5cf120a35a06092:16
- value
- 3590108690
- script pubkey
- OP_0 OP_PUSHBYTES_20 45bda91ca3459b89fa2a377be76aae6cc474dd5d
- address
- tb1qgk76j89rgkdcn732xaa7w64wdnz8fh2aqrayfq
- transaction
- 21675fa3599eed9d0688f8d2252e785ecc6cceaf2c2f86ecf5cf120a35a06092
- confirmations
- 25021
- spent
- true